What is an Internship in Building Performance?

An Internship in Building Performance is a temporary position where students or recent graduates gain practical experience in evaluating and improving the energy efficiency, sustainability, and overall performance of buildings. Interns typically work alongside engineers, architects, or building scientists to analyze building systems, conduct energy audits, and assist with implementing green building strategies. This role provides hands-on exposure to energy modeling, data analysis, and the use of building performance software, preparing interns for careers in sustainable design and construction.

What types of projects and responsibilities can I expect during an Internship in Building Performance?

As an intern in Building Performance, you can expect to work on a variety of projects focused on energy efficiency, sustainability assessments, and building system analyses. Typical responsibilities may include data collection, performing energy modeling, assisting with site audits, and preparing technical reports under the guidance of senior engineers or consultants. You'll often collaborate closely with multidisciplinary teams, gaining exposure to both design and operations aspects of building performance. This hands-on experience is valuable for understanding industry standards, building codes, and sustainable building practices, providing an excellent foundation for a future career in the field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Internship Building Performance, and why are they important?

To thrive in a Building Performance Internship, you need foundational knowledge in building science, energy efficiency, and sustainability, typically supported by coursework in engineering or architecture. Familiarity with energy modeling software (such as EnergyPlus or eQuest), building codes, and green building certifications like LEED is often required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help interns interpret data and collaborate with multidisciplinary teams. These skills and qualities ensure accurate assessments, innovative solutions, and successful project outcomes in the field of high-performance buildings.
